Why Choose Fibreglass Pools?

fibreglass poolsFibreglass pools are made from a combination of fibreglass and resin, creating a robust and lightweight structure that is both flexible and resistant to damage. Here are some key advantages:

  • Durability: Fibreglass pools are renowned for their strength and longevity. Compared to concrete or vinyl pools, they are less likely to crack or chip, making them a reliable investment for your home.
  • Low Maintenance: One of the most significant advantages of fibreglass pools is their low maintenance requirements. The smooth surface of fibreglass is resistant to algae and stains, meaning you spend less time scrubbing and more time enjoying your pool.
  • Quick Installation: Fibreglass pools are pre-manufactured and delivered as a single piece, which means they can be installed much faster than concrete pools. In Adelaide’s climate, where the pool season is long, this speed can be a significant advantage.
  • Energy Efficiency: Fibreglass pools tend to have better insulation properties than other types, which can help maintain water temperature more efficiently. It can result in lower heating costs and a more comfortable swimming experience.
  • Aesthetic Flexibility: Available in various shapes, sizes, and finishes, fibreglass pools can be customised to fit any backyard design. Whether you’re aiming for a classic rectangular pool or a modern freeform design, there’s a fibreglass option that suits your vision.

Maintenance Tips for Fibreglass Pools

To keep your fibreglass pool in optimal condition, follow these maintenance t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Although fibreglass pools require less maintenance than other types, regular cleaning is still necessary. Use a pool skimmer to remove leaves and debris and brush the pool walls and floor to prevent algae buildup.
  • Water Chemistry: Maintain proper water chemistry by regularly checking and balancing the pH, chlorine, and alkalinity levels. It helps prevent staining and ensures your water remains clean and safe.
  • Check for Leaks: Inspect your pool and its equipment periodically for any signs of leaks. Promptly addressing any issues can prevent more significant problems and prolong the life of your pool.
  • Winter Care: In Adelaide’s cooler months, ensure your pool is adequately covered and maintained to protect it from the elements and prevent damage.
